Dendritic Cells Pulsed with Irradiated Prostate Tumor Cells Express CC Receptor-7 and Its Ligands and Initiate a Tumor Specific Immune Response

MedUnion submitted, created time 1 year 8 months (www.mupnet.com)

AIM: Dendritic cells (DCs) are potent antigen-presenting cells that play a pivotal role in regulating immune response in cancer. This study is to address whether irradiated prostate cancer cells have the capability to induce DCs to respond against a tumor.
METHODS: A highly tumorigenic mouse prostate tumor cell line RM-1 was subjected to gamma-irradiation and tested for induction of apoptosis by exploiting DNA analysis and Hoechst staining
